Output 403323f3eab52ee2c4d6a8fbf3a8a731d3fe9b0c696a9cb07316a055546e8e66:0

value
503883
script pubkey
OP_0 OP_PUSHBYTES_20 881eb24343f1a83e3e530756df703268189615c0
address
bc1q3q0tys6r7x5ru0jnqatd7upjdqvfv9wqdzaw97
transaction
403323f3eab52ee2c4d6a8fbf3a8a731d3fe9b0c696a9cb07316a055546e8e66
spent
true